Milton / Gulf Pines KOA

📍 8700 Gulf Pines Dr, Milton, FL, 32583

📞 850-623-0808

Ease your RV into a spacious 100-foot-long pull thru, then stretch out and take a look around. You won't be surprised that the Milton / Gulf Pines KOA is one of the top-ranked campgrounds in Florida. With extensive renovations just completed, it's a superclean, tidy spot. Spend some soothing time in the heated pool. Rent a cozy Camping Cabin or a fully equipped Lodge. Or you can pitch a tent in the woodsy tent area. Plan a party in the large clubhouse with full kitchen. This campground is a great place to stop for a day (less than a mile from I-10) or to stay for a season. The sugar-sand beaches of Florida's Panhandle are nearby, and the National Museum of Naval Aviation is in Pensacola. Outfitters offer canoe and tubing trips. Snowbirds welcome! Check out the fully planned activities schedule for the winter. Come stay and play at Milton / Gulf Pines KOA.

Becks Lake Fish Camp & Farm

📍 2020 Becks Lake Rd, Pensacola, FL, 32533

📞 850-375-0383

🌐 www.beckslakefishcamp.com

A total of 420 acres of creek and river land provides the setting for Primitive Camp sites for tent and RV plus a few hookups. Boat Ramp to large bayou off of Escambia River, the 4th largest river in Florida and great fishing and hunting. Great Duck hunting in Winter! We have hiking trails and picnic areas and a small general store. With the Cottage Hill area to the north, our trails are great for mountain bikers and horses. A small farm on the property provides fresh vegetables in season. Very Rustic and beautiful bayous & creeks. Our bayou is great for small unpowered boats. You don't have to go into the River to have a great time and catch a lot of fish!
